Omnipolar Digital Hall-Effect Sensor has micropower architecture.

Supplied in SOT-23 subminiature package, SL353 Series features supply voltage as low as 2.2 Vdc and average current as low as to 1.8 Â-µA typ. Product is available in 2 duty cycle configurations: SL353HT has 13% duty cycle typ and low current drain of 0.33 mA, and is suited for energy-efficient products requiring higher switching frequencies. DC-DC Controller ICs provide gate drive signal shaping.

Capable of providing up to 100 W, AS12xx Series is configurable for flyback, forward, boost, or buck power topologies used in isolated and non-isolated converters. Units feature 8.5-57 V input voltage, 100-500 kHz programmable PWM, and programmable soft start. FET gate drive signals are shaped to minimize switching noise and optimize EMI.
